This opportunity within our Client Onboarding team offers a chance to be directly involved in helping us deliver our award-winning client-centred service.
Simply put, whenever a new or existing client asks for new accounts or portfolios to be set up, the Client Onboarding team is responsible for ensuring these are done in an accurate and timely manner.
You will also support the team in handling requests related to deceased parties which may include the creation and maintenance of associated legal documentation.

What does the future look like?
Once you are settled into the role, you will begin to take on more responsibility within the team, including taking on more complex queries and reporting.
Redmayne Bentley provides support for colleagues to achieve industry standard CISI qualifications, if that is something they wish to do.
During your apprenticeship you would be studying for the Level 3 Investment Operations Certificate, the key first qualification for progression within our industry, which will provide you with a deep understanding of our industry, FCA regulations and how our firm operates.
Whilst we do not guarantee a permanent role at the end of any apprenticeship, Redmayne Bentley has a long history of colleagues who have started with us as apprentices and moved on to many successful roles and careers within the firm.
